The residue testing market in Ghana provides analytical services for detecting and quantifying residues of pesticides, veterinary drugs, and contaminants in food, agricultural products, and environmental samples, ensuring food safety and regulatory compliance.
The increasing concerns about food safety and contamination, the growing regulations and standards for residue limits, and the adoption of residue testing methods for agricultural and food products are driving the growth of Ghana residue testing market. Residue testing techniques such as chromatography, mass spectrometry, and immunoassays detect and quantify pesticide, veterinary drug, and chemical residues in food, feed, and agricultural commodities, ensuring compliance with regulatory requirements and consumer safety, thus stimulating market growth.
Key challenges might involve ensuring the accuracy and reliability of testing methods, establishing standardized protocols, and addressing the lack of advanced testing facilities in some regions.
